One In a Billion Moments In Nature

In this compilation video, we take a look at some of the most unusual moments in nature from all around the world. Featuring one of the world’s rarest natural phenomena, to lucky and strange occurrences that are hard to explain. Sit back as we take a look at one in a billion moments in nature.

Leave a Reply

Your email address will not be published. Required fields are marked *